- Timestamp:
- 3 Jan 2007, 18:50:45 (18 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
WAeUP_SRP/trunk/Widgets.py
r1188 r1189 384 384 value = datastructure[widget_id].upper() 385 385 err = 0 386 record = datastructure [self.reference]386 record = datastructure.get(self.reference,None) 387 387 if not valid: 388 388 err = 'Invalid String' 389 elif not record :389 elif not record or datastructure.errors: 390 390 err = 0 391 391 else: 392 #import pdb;pdb.set_trace()393 392 found = False 394 393 cvs = [] … … 429 428 results = self.results_import 430 429 err = 0 431 if not valid: 432 value = datastructure[widget_id] 430 widget_id = self.getWidgetId() 431 value = datastructure[widget_id] 432 if not valid or not value: 433 433 err = 'Invalid MatricNo String %s.' % value 434 logger.info('"%s","invalid MatricNo String","%s"' % value) 435 else: 436 widget_id = self.getWidgetId() 437 value = datastructure[widget_id].upper() 434 logger.info('"%s","invalid MatricNo String"' % value) 435 else: 436 value = value.upper() 438 437 datastructure['student'] = None 439 438 while not err: … … 450 449 datastructure['results'] = res 451 450 break 452 453 454 455 456 457 451 if err: 452 datastructure.setError(widget_id, err) 453 else: 454 datamodel = datastructure.getDataModel() 455 datamodel[self.fields[0]] = value 456 return not err 458 457 459 458 InitializeClass(MatricNoWidget)
Note: See TracChangeset for help on using the changeset viewer.